Israeli woman arrested on suspicion of plot to kill PM Netanyahu, broadcaster KAN reports
The woman was arrested two weeks ago, but was released on condition she stay away from all government buildings and from approaching the prime minister.

More than 100 organisations sound the alarm about imminent famine in Gaza
In a joint statement, leading organisations including Doctors Without Borders, Amnesty International and Oxfam said that famine is widespread across Gaza.
